Output e2fc847d03e09104f1c993ced4f752bbfe9f3e76804f1b648057dc44a3fe4358:7

value
714199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5516d68ad2492a7cb2a4d0b93eb91e9b567701d0 OP_EQUAL
address
39SvifYE7eTnfzDvy2mjNQ8rCKpZswp19B
transaction
e2fc847d03e09104f1c993ced4f752bbfe9f3e76804f1b648057dc44a3fe4358
confirmations
138091
spent
true